Output 62db626fa78697c5a3d0ff61250db587e80014336cbcb8d2af654cb980e8ad5e:1

value
16632250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b87285ff8b2f0da6f4545e2c7c542495e79a1963 OP_EQUAL
address
3JWHT4u27fMAdg5ksQ9eDHZ6dYhW4BfJir
transaction
62db626fa78697c5a3d0ff61250db587e80014336cbcb8d2af654cb980e8ad5e
spent
true